is an industry-leading software suite specifically tailored for the analysis and design of building systems. Unlike generalized finite element analysis (FEA) software, ETABS is structured exclusively around building geometries. It recognizes components unique to building structures—such as grid lines, floors, stories, shear walls, and spandrels—allowing for faster modeling and highly intuitive data output.
